Transaction e335c02b3364f736608ecabfee7220393753f7be0745ef8b910031363bcb9bd5
1 Input
1 Output
-
e335c02b3364f736608ecabfee7220393753f7be0745ef8b910031363bcb9bd5:0
- value
- 582296
- script pubkey
- OP_0 OP_PUSHBYTES_20 2bc19de6e8da5ed9aa1fcb04b73c1136fef54616
- address
- bc1q90qemehgmf0dn2slevztw0q3xml023sk8vgx8h